What you’ll do
- Providing high-quality support and advice to clients across all aspects of governance and company secretarial work, including (but not limited to):
- Preparing and reviewing annual reports
- Managing AGMs and general meetings
- Acting as Secretary for board and committee meetings – including minuting, creating board packs and papers
- Overseeing insider lists, share dealing policies and MAR compliance
- Completing regulatory filings with Companies House, the FCA and other bodies
- Leading on governance and company secretarial projects such as M&A, share capital projects, new framework implementation, compliance health checks, and gap analyses against governance codes
- Managing cash and DRIP dividends
- Supporting on share schemes (EMI, LTIP, CIP, SIP, SAYE)
- Overseeing subsidiary governance, statutory compliance and entity management
